Annual Benefit 2018
Cocktail hour evoked a busy theater district street; the space was full of overhead signs up to 30’ wide, moving lights, and LED screens. Dancers performed before a billboard, on elevated stages, and on 20 scattered platforms towering over the crowd. Opposite an LED proscenium, a scenic proscenium opened unexpectedly to usher guests through to dinner.

Towards the end of the cocktail hour, dancers rose from the crowd on 25 stages throughout the space, eventually leading guests to dinner through a scenic proscenium.
In the dinner area, 1,100 light boxes with custom messages sat on a grid of red and black tables, surrounded by 360° of projection surface.

Process
We found images of old theater marquees to convey the oversized and dense signage we envisioned for the event.


We printed hundreds of color tests on backlight film to achieve the perfect warm glow.
